Summary 

The Controller is the senior accounting leader responsible for the integrity, accuracy, and timeliness of the company’s financial reporting and accounting operations. This role owns the general ledger, revenue and payout accounting, close process, internal controls, and audit readiness, ensuring financial statements are prepared in accordance with U.S. GAAP and applicable regulatory requirements. The Controller plays a critical role in establishing disciplined, scalable accounting processes that support both growth and regulatory compliance, including environments subject to trading and brokerage oversight (e.g., NFA or similar regulatory frameworks).

This is a hands-on leadership role that combines deep technical accounting expertise with strong operational judgment. The Controller partners cross-functionally with leadership and teams across the organization to ensure accounting outcomes accurately reflect economic activity, risks are identified early, and the finance function operates with clarity, consistency, and audit-ready discipline.

Key Responsibilities 

The essential duties and responsibilities include the following. Other duties may be assigned. 

Leadership & Team Management

  • Lead and develop the accounting organization, including revenue, general ledger, and operational accounting functions.
  • Establish performance standards, close calendars, review cadences, and workflow prioritization.
  • Provide coaching, technical guidance, and decision-making support across the accounting team.
  • Evaluate staffing needs and build a scalable team structure aligned with company growth.
  • Ensure accountability, consistency, and ownership across accounting deliverables.

Financial Reporting & Regulatory Compliance

  • Own the preparation and accuracy of monthly, quarterly, and annual financial statements.
  • Ensure financial statements are prepared in accordance with U.S. GAAP and applicable regulatory requirements, including trading and brokerage-related regulations (e.g., NFA or similar oversight bodies).
  • Maintain audit readiness across all financial reporting and supporting schedules.
  • Review and approve journal entries, reconciliations, and technical accounting memos.
  • Establish and maintain accounting policies for revenue, payouts, accruals, close, and internal controls.

General Ledger Oversight

  • Oversee balance sheet reconciliations, cash, prepaid expenses, accruals, fixed assets, and clearing accounts.
  • Resolve complex reconciliation issues, aged items, and system-related discrepancies.
  • Own the month-end close calendar, review cadence, and quality standards.
  • Ensure all GL accounts are supported, documented, and maintained in an audit-ready state.
  • Maintain chart of accounts structure and alignment with reporting and FP&A.

Revenue & Payout Accounting Oversight

  • Oversee revenue recognition for subscriptions, resets, promotions, chargebacks, and refunds.
  • Ensure consistent application of ASC 606 performance obligations.
  • Manage deferred revenue logic, schedules, and release processes.
  • Oversee payout accounting and reconciliation across internal systems, processors, and bank data.
  • Ensure billing, payout, and accounting records align and accurately reflect economic activity.

Process Improvement & Internal Controls

  • Evaluate and redesign accounting processes for scale, accuracy, and efficiency. 
  • Implement internal controls, approval workflows, and segregation of duties.
  • Document end-to-end accounting procedures across revenue, payouts, and general ledger.
  • Lead initiatives to reduce manual work through system enhancements and automation.

Systems & Data Integrity

  • Own accounting system configuration, roles, workflows, approvals, and integrations.
  • Ensure clean data ingestion from upstream systems impacting billing, revenue, and payouts.
  • Partner cross-functionally to resolve data, system, or process gaps affecting accounting accuracy.

Cross-Functional Partnership

  • Partner cross-functionally with leadership and teams across the organization to support forecasting, operational decision-making, and reporting accuracy.
  • Present accounting findings, risks, and recommendations to senior leadership.
  • Ensure strong alignment between Accounting, FP&A, and Finance Operations.

Required Qualifications and Key Competencies

  • Bachelor’s degree in Accounting, Finance, or related field.
  • 8–12 years of progressive accounting experience, including people management.
  • Strong U.S. GAAP and ASC 606 knowledge.
  • Experience preparing financial statements in regulated environments.
  • Deep experience with ERP systems (NetSuite or similar).
  • Proven ability to lead audits, system implementations, and process improvement initiatives.
  • Strong analytical, organizational, and problem-solving skills.

Preferred Qualifications

  • Experience in fintech, trading, payments, or subscription-based businesses.
  • Experience with multi-processor payout and clearing account reconciliation.
  • Background supporting regulatory, compliance, or broker-dealer environments.
  • Demonstrated success building scalable accounting teams and processes.

What you need to know about the NYC Tech Scene

As the undisputed financial capital of the world, New York City is an epicenter of startup funding activity. The city has a thriving fintech scene and is a major player in verticals ranging from AI to biotech, cybersecurity and digital media. It also has universities like NYU, Columbia and Cornell Tech attracting students and researchers from across the globe, providing the ecosystem with a constant influx of world-class talent. And its East Coast location and three international airports make it a perfect spot for European companies establishing a foothold in the United States.

Key Facts About NYC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 549,200; 6%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Capgemini, Bloomberg, IBM, Spotify
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, Fintech
  • Funding Landscape: $25.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Greycroft, Thrive Capital, Union Square Ventures, FirstMark Capital, Tiger Global Management, Tribeca Venture Partners, Insight Partners, Two Sigma Ventures
  • Research Centers and Universities: Columbia University, New York University, Fordham University, CUNY, AI Now Institute, Flatiron Institute, C.N. Yang Institute for Theoretical Physics, NASA Space Radiation Laboratory
